...is to boof straight off and land on the downstream outflow.

Because there's a rock on your right at lip, I place my boof stroke on the left,  but I keep it a neutral boof stroke (I don't let it turn me to the left or right). Keeping it neutral at Tower's lip means that my boof stroke doesn't turn me to the right (and onto the rock just right of the landing zone).

It's about as straightforward a ledge boof as you get on the RF, and it has a nice lip to grab with your paddle. If you have a reliable boof, you should give it a go.
